Output 086c20587a13db645b6ee69bd5e12c1a24ee76a727a93602b19b6f44a8539c6f:1

value
2050564647
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62b68738e8867cd7bb6d41aca069c4a3b873ad87 OP_EQUAL
address
3AgxodEvv9FZtm6LMgPxCSmBwhNSBdFsSk
transaction
086c20587a13db645b6ee69bd5e12c1a24ee76a727a93602b19b6f44a8539c6f
spent
true